    Experience a seamless feature flag and configuration management service that can be set up in just 10 minutes, designed to accommodate any team size while offering exceptional support and transparency. With ConfigCat's intuitive dashboard, you can easily toggle features on and off even after your application is live. Target specific user segments based on attributes such as location, email, subscription status, or any custom criteria you define. We also facilitate percentage rollouts, A/B testing, and variations to enhance your feature release strategy. As a fully hosted service, ConfigCat allows you to separate the timing of feature launches from code deployments, enabling developers to release their code whenever they complete their work, whether it's fully finished or still in progress. This means you can opt for a soft launch and activate features at your convenience, just like the trendsetters do. With our open-source SDKs, integration with your mobile apps, desktop software, websites, or backend systems is straightforward and hassle-free.
